Exploring the Nuances of 2255 Motion Analysis

A capable attorney will carefully examine the intricacies of a movant's claim when analyzing a motion under 2255. This legal procedure allows convicted felons to challenge their convictions or sentences based on arguments of constitutional infringements. To effectively navigate this complex landscape, legal experts must exhibit a thorough understanding of both the procedural guidelines and the underlying legal doctrine.

Additionally, a successful 2255 motion frequently relies on the ability to construct a convincing argument supported by relevant proof. Hence, the examination of such motions demands accuracy and a deep understanding of the applicable legal precedents.
